This summer from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. on June 15-19, Sugarloaf Community Theatre will host its first-ever Triple Threat Musical Theatre Camp, a weeklong musical theater intensive experience for youth who have recently graduated grades 1-8. Students will put together a production of “Magic Tree House: Dinosaurs Before Dark KIDS,” while learning from experienced musical theater practitioners and building a variety of skills for theater and life. You might even want to parlay your child’s newfound theater experience at the June 27 auditions for “Naked Mole Rat Gets Dressed: The Rock Experience,” Sugarloaf Community Theatre’s 2026 summer musical. This goofy, larger than life, rockin’ Mo Willems musical is a beautiful story about acceptance for all. All adults and youth ages 12-plus are welcomed and encouraged to come audition and, if cast, participate free of charge regardless of experience level.
